登录与用户信息接口
login 静默获取用户身份标识符
getUserInfo 获取匿名的用户个人信息
getUserProfile 获取用户头像、昵称、性别及地区信息
<open-data> 在界面中展示用户头像昵称信息,无需用户确认
登录流程时序图

H5跳转小程序
开放标签(wx-open-launch-weapp)
微信外(短信、邮件)打开小程序
URL Schema(需要自行开发中转H5页面)URL Link(官方提供公共跳转页用于请求用户授权打开)- 云开发静态网站(
cloudbase.sendSms)
不登录获取手机号
<button open-type="getPhoneNumber" bindgetphonenumber="getPhoneNumber"></button>
外链第三方网站
配置小程序业务域名(域名经过ICP备案后向网站服务器上传校验文件)
web-view 打开业务域名,网页内 iframe 的域名也需要配置到域名白名单
OpenID 和 UnionID
OpenID 是一个用户对于一个小程序、公众号的标识,开发者可通过这个标识识别用户
UnionID 是同一个微信开放平台账号下移动应用、网站应用、公众号、小程序用户的唯一标识,可通过 UnionID ****实现数据互通
小程序支付
- 直接接入微信支付
- 关联其他微信商户号
关注公众号
- 使用官方公众号关注组件
official-account,部分场景有效 - 引导用户保存公众号二维码图片,在微信长按识别关注
web-view内打开公众号文章关注- 进入客服会话页面,点击右下角卡片,发送公众号二维码图片,提示长按识别关注(
customerServiceMessage.send)